Projects

Tasks

A minimal todo list for your command line. Easily add, edit, complete, or delete tasks with straightforward commands.

CodeCSES

A platform showcasing solutions to the CSES problem set. Perfect for anyone looking to practice coding and strengthen their knowledge in algorithms and data structures.

Transaction Classifier

An application which let’s the users to make sense of the UPI transaction data generated by the platform Paytm. Built it as part of a microhackathon.

Todo app

Developed a Todo application API using Node.js, Express.js, and PostgreSQL with Drizzle ORM, enabling task management with user authentication. Implemented RESTful APIs for creating, updating, deleting, and retrieving tasks, ensuring a seamless user experience with secure authentication. Containerized the application using Docker and deployed it on a self-hosted server for reliability.

Expense Tracker

Developed an expense tracker API using Node.js, Express.js, and PostgreSQL with Drizzle ORM, allowing users to manage their expenses efficiently. Implemented JWT-based authentication for secure user sessions and provided RESTful endpoints for adding, updating, deleting, and retrieving expenses with advanced filtering options.

Suttakural

A web app that roasts you using Thirukkural, blending Thiruvalluvar’s wisdom with AI-generated burns.